Just got the TSX weighed....
I am moving, and the Navy pays me to haul some of my own crap with me. So, you go down to the scale (in my case, a moving company, they had a truck scale) and have your car weighed empty, and then weighed full. So obviously it's in your best interest to have the car as light as possible and then as heavy as possible, since you get paid per pound. My car had just come from an oil change, so all fluids were topped off, except gas, which was at 1/4 tank. The only other things in the car were some cd's, some change, a windshield sun shield, a digital camera, and a microfiber cloth (to clean the nav screen), plus all the owners manuals and registration crap the car came with. I didn't take out the jack or spare or any of that. SO, the part you are waiting for.........my TSX, a 5AT with Nav, weighed exactly 3,240lbs. This compares to the official figure from the website of 3,329. I bet the official figure includes a full tank of gas, as I probably could add about 12 gallons, times about 8lbs/gal, 96lbs....almost right on the money.
